Сървърът за бази данни може да бъде реализиран като софтуер или като хардуер в система за бази данни. В повечето случаи той е част от многостепенна сървърна архитектура. Сървърът за бази данни е домакин на една или повече системи за бази данни. Достъпът до сървъра за бази данни се осъществява чрез сървъра за приложения, който съдържа приложния софтуер. Сървърите за бази данни например предоставят данни на компанията на компютрите в мрежата чрез приложните програми. Те функционират като възли в мрежовата архитектура на компанията. Хардуерът, софтуерът и възможностите за приложение на сървърите за бази данни са част от ИТ индустрията. Компютърните специалисти с познания в областта на сървърната архитектура и мрежовите технологии са специализирани в поддръжката, грижата и възстановяването на сървъри за бази данни след срив на системата.
Софтуерно базиран сървър за бази данни
Системи за бази данни, като Oracle, Firebird, Microsoft SQL Server или MySQL имат огромно разнообразие от приложения. Те се използват в корпоративни групи, средни предприятия и от частни потребители. Преди да закупите и внедрите мрежа със сървър за бази данни, е важно да планирате предварително. Ролята на сървъра за бази данни при предоставянето на данни трябва да бъде точно определена. Търговската преса и интернет могат да се използват за проучване дали приложният софтуер е съвместим със системата за бази данни или със сървъра за бази данни без грешки. Грешките при предоставянето или прехвърлянето на данни водят до прекъсване на процесите и до грешни резултати от работата.
Сървър за бази данни под формата на хардуер
В малките и средните системи за бази данни сървърът за бази данни е проектиран по същия начин като нормален мрежов сървър. Паметните единици, връзките и централният процесор са проектирани за внедряване в мрежа. В широкомащабните мрежи на средни по големина компании и корпорации се използват специално проектирани компютри като сървъри и сървъри за бази данни.
Източници на грешки при използване на сървъри за бази данни
Сървърът за бази данни е изложен на огромни натоварвания по време на работа. Диапазонът на възможните грешки се простира от прегряване поради продължителна работа, грешки в софтуера на базата данни, механични повреди на носителя за съхранение до повреди, причинени от компютърни вируси и хакерски атаки. Преди да се започне възстановяване на данни, трябва да се определи точно източникът на грешката. Софтуерните грешки могат да бъдат поправени в по-голямата си част с инструментите на приложението за бази данни.
Последиците от механични повреди или хакерски атаки трябва да бъдат отстранени от специалисти. ИТ компаниите, специализирани в мрежови технологии и сървърни технологии, разполагат с подходящи помещения и техническо оборудване за професионално възстановяване на данни. Архивирането на Данни от сървъра за бази данни може да бъде предварително подкрепена от редовни резервни копия. Това помага за възстановяването на данни и намалява до минимум щетите, причинени от сривове на компютъра.
Безплатен софтуер или добре известна софтуерна компания?
Продуктите на известните софтуерни компании като Oracle, Microsoft или SAP са с отлична функционалност. Цените им могат да надхвърлят бюджета на средни или малки предприятия. Софтуерно базираните сървъри за бази данни като безплатен софтуер могат да работят също толкова добре, колкото и скъпите продукти на пазарните лидери. MySQL на едноименната шведска софтуерна компания е разработена в рамките на изследователски проект. Изходният код е свободно достъпен. Използването е безплатно. Софтуерът за сървъра за бази данни Firebird е създаден като част от софтуерната разработка на InterBase на Borlan. SAP DB е проект с отворен код на световноизвестния производител на софтуер от Валдорф, който е свободно достъпен като сървър за бази данни. За администрирането на данните в бекенд областта и съхранението на базите данни за прехвърляне към работните станции споменатите сървъри за бази данни са изключително подходящи. Преди да използвате безплатен сървър за бази данни, трябва да се провери съвместимостта на софтуера с модулите на Frontend и съществуващите формати на данни.